c0c36a3cdfce3cae19f3943b6166cf0c11310a531e376fb9f580444e5a8ea197

1593111 (24377 blocks ago)

⏴ Block 1593110 (172d51bc...baf) | Block 1593112 ⏵ | Latest block ⏭

Metadata

5/26/24, 7:44 AM UTC (33d 20:34:26 ago) 19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details